Decoding the alphabet soup: X, AE, VE and what they quite mean

FEMA splits the map into flood zones with the several probabilities of flooding in a given yr. The 1 % annual hazard flood is in many instances often called the one hundred-yr flood, nonetheless that phrase misleads. In simple phrases, your hazard accumulates through the years. Thirty years in a 1 % annual danger section shouldn't be 1 percent total possibility, it’s approximately 26 percent. That’s the statistic that wakes other people up.

Here’s how the middle zones relate to Cape Coral:

    Zone X: The enviornment of minimum flood probability on FEMA’s map. Not all Zone X is created identical, despite the fact that. There is Shaded X, which suggests mild risk, and Unshaded X, that is curb. Lenders aas a rule do not require flood insurance plan in X, but many buyers nevertheless carry a policy, exceptionally if they’re virtually water or in older neighborhoods with lessen elevations. Private flood insurance policies in X is usually distinctly within your means. Zone AE: The so much well-known Special Flood Hazard Area in our city. AE zones have a Base Flood Elevation (BFE), which units the minimum peak the ground of your lowest flooring should be. Lenders require flood insurance plan for mortgages in AE. Cost hinges on how your house’s first liveable ground compares to BFE, plus rating explanations like foundation kind, venting, and any enclosure underneath the extended ground. Zone VE: Coastal top probability with velocity wave movement. These are exposed coastal segments wherein waves can hold structural masses. Construction law are stricter, and insurance coverage is quite often better. Pads and partitions would have to be designed to enable water to movement by or underneath without constructing up pressure on the format. Cape Coral has much less VE than coastal barrier islands, however the place it exists, it concerns.

Elevation certificate: the unmarried most helpful document

If you are considering the fact that any home in AE or VE, ask for the elevation certificate early. This is a surveyor’s file that presentations:

    The base flood elevation for the estate. The elevation of the lowest machinery, just like the air con pad. The elevation of the bottom surface, and no matter if any ground-level enclosures have flood vents.

For ranking, the lowest flooring isn’t continually what you observed. A ground-degree enclosed space used solely for parking, storage, or access, if top vented and below the accelerated residing area, just isn't rated as the lowest flooring for flood coverage. But if human being carried out that space without permits and grew to become it into a bed room, insurers can be counted it as the bottom flooring. I’ve obvious a tidy downstairs bonus room add 1,500 cash a year to a policy simply from that modification.

Elevation certificates are exceedingly primary in older properties. Pre-FIRM buildings, outfitted until now the neighborhood’s first Flood Insurance Rate Map or prior to cutting-edge flood codes, every so often have cut back carried out floors. Some cost competitively if they sit down on a prime pad or have had sensible retrofits. Others may be dear. You gained’t comprehend until eventually you spot the numbers on the certificate and retailer it.

NFIP versus exclusive flood insurance

Buyers listen approximately the National Flood Insurance Program, the federal software that underwrites many policies. In latest years, non-public providers have stepped in with options. The NFIP has standardized insurance policy limits, waits, and laws. Private providers differ more however can present increased limits and typically cut back premiums, notably in X or in AE wherein elevation is favorable.

I in the main inform consumers to gather the two NFIP and personal costs. A difficult development I’ve noticeable:

    In Zone X, a deepest coverage will probably be a couple of hundred funds a 12 months, often beneath 600 bucks for overall insurance. The NFIP additionally provides Preferred Risk Policies in X, which is also identical. In AE with a first-ground elevation at or above BFE, personal carriers typically payment competitively, ranging from around 600 to 1,500 greenbacks based on home dimension, elevation margin, and insurance policy limits. In AE where the dwelling floor sits less than BFE, NFIP might still be the most desirable selection, even though the fee can climb into the 2,000 to 4,000 buck selection or extra. Private carriers in certain cases decline or payment upper to reflect that chance. In VE, such a lot people today turn out with NFIP unless a uniqueness confidential marketplace is obtainable. Budgets desire to account for top rates and in many instances stricter deductibles.

Under NFIP’s Risk Rating 2.0, the program shifted far from crude zone-stylish pricing to extra granular hazard elements like distance to water and elevation relative to floor. This helped some policyholders and raised fees for others. It also means that quoting with no a whole details set is guesswork. Don’t have faith in a neighbor’s policy number or a immediate on-line estimate. Get the truly facts for the residence you choose and request a proper quote.

Waterfront kinds: gulf get right of entry to, sailboat, freshwater, and their delicate differences

Cape Coral uses phrases like gulf get entry to, direct sailboat get entry to, and freshwater canal. These are approach to life markers, however additionally they correlate with menace in approaches insurers realize.

Gulf entry canals connect to the Caloosahatchee and the Gulf, routinely with bridges. These canals convey tidal affects and will transmit surge. Homes alongside those canals are much more likely to fall in AE or in some cases VE close to open water. Elevation and orientation depend.

Direct sailboat get right of entry to customarily implies no bridges to clear, which generally capacity wider, deeper canals practically the river. These houses skew toward better insurance plan rates until they are constructed prime, considering storm potential reaches them extra with no trouble.

Freshwater canals are landlocked water our bodies with out a gulf access. Surge does not push up these canals. Many freshwater canal houses sit down in Zone X or Shaded X, besides the fact that local drainage can still cause non permanent prime water. These properties traditionally savor low flood premiums, or none if the consumer chooses to self-insure.

No-water homes can nevertheless be in AE, highly closer to the river or near healthy drainage paths. I perpetually payment the parcel map and the topography until now promising whatever about a premium.

What influences your flood premium more than you expect

Clients many times fixate on zone, but insurers price extra explanations now.

    Elevation margin: Each foot above BFE can suggest a significant drop in premium. Being at BFE is not just like being 2 toes above. That further margin can translate to lots a 12 months saved. Enclosures and vents: A garage or storage space at ground point wishes adequately sized flood vents so strain equalizes. Without vents, the architecture is rated as more susceptible. With vents, it's far dealt with as an area that can flood devoid of threatening the extended living area. Vent dimension and placement will have to follow code. I’ve watched a patron spend less than 1,000 cash adding vents and retailer countless hundred a year at the revised quote. Mechanical elevation: Move your air handler or condenser greater and also you minimize the hazard of a catastrophic declare from a modest flood. Some providers replicate this in pricing. All carriers imagine it tremendous follow. Breakaway layout in VE: In speed zones, any non-structural partitions in the decrease enviornment could be designed to interrupt away less than surge. If they're inflexible block partitions in its place, charges climb and claims is also denied while ruin follows predictable failure. Prior claims: Repetitive loss houses have a historical past insurers analyze. A fresh claims list received’t erase elevation, yet it is helping in the deepest marketplace.

Building or greatly bettering: the 50 % rule and permits

Cape Coral enforces FEMA’s monstrous advantage regulation, most often generally known as the 50 p.c. rule. If the fee to restoration, transform, or give a boost to a constitution equals or exceeds 50 percent of its market importance, the architecture would have to be added into compliance with present day flood guidelines. For low properties in AE, that may suggest lifting or primary redesign. This topics while you buy a venture dwelling or plan a gigantic maintenance.

I continually coordinate with a regional contractor and the metropolis earlier than writing an offer that assumes a colossal redecorate. The difference between 45 percent and fifty five p.c. of cost should be would becould very well be the difference between a mushy inside renovation and a main structural raise. Appraised construction importance, now not the contract price, drives the calculation. Insurance basics beyond flood: wind, roof, and discounts

Flood is in basic terms component of the assurance communication in Southwest Florida. Wind and householders insurance plan is closely influenced by means of roof age and form, opening insurance policy, and attachment info. A wind mitigation inspection can free up credits when you've got have an impact on home windows or shutters, a hip roof, applicable decking attachment, and secondary water resistance.

These credit can shave a whole lot or even 1000s off the once a year premium. It’s natural for shoppers to ask why a neighbor’s worldwide top class is cut back once they either sit in AE. The difference regularly boils all the way down to a 2018 roof with clips and ring-shank nails as opposed to a 2004 roof without. If you're comparing two homes, tally flood and wind rates jointly. A house with a increased flood premium yet a more recent hip roof can internet out more cost-effective than a comparable one with a gable roof and older overlaying.
